The Fundamental Equation: Energy Balance
All fat loss begins with the principle of energy balance: you must consume fewer calories than your body expends, creating a calorie deficit. This deficit forces your body to tap into stored energy—body fat—to make up the difference. Your Total Daily Energy Expenditure (TDEE) is the sum of your Basal Metabolic Rate (BMR), the Thermic Effect of Food (TEF), and activity calories. While creating a deficit is simple in theory, the “how” involves optimizing each part of this equation through diet, health and lifestyle.

Frequently Asked Questions (FAQs)
Q: What is the most important factor for fat loss?
A: Creating a sustained calorie deficit is the indispensable foundation for all fat loss.
Q: Do I need to cut carbs to lose fat?
A: Not necessarily; you can lose fat on higher carbs by controlling calories, but low-carb diets like keto help some by managing appetite and insulin.
Q: Will eating more protein help me lose fat?
A: Yes, adequate protein increases metabolism, reduces appetite, and crucially preserves muscle mass during weight loss.
Q: Is intermittent fasting better than regular dieting?
A: It’s a tool, not a superior method; it helps some people control calories more easily but doesn’t guarantee a deficit on its own.
Q: Why is my weight loss stalling?
A: Metabolic adaptation occurs; as you lose weight, your TDEE decreases, requiring dietary or activity adjustments to maintain the deficit.
Q: How do I keep muscle while losing fat?
A: Combine a high-protein diet with progressive resistance training to signal your body to preserve lean tissue.
Q: Are there foods that burn fat?
A: No food directly “burns” body fat, but protein and fiber-rich foods increase energy expenditure and satiety, aiding the deficit.
